C.A.M.P.- Children's Association for Maximum Potential; Brandon G. Briery, Ph.D., Camp Director C.A.M.P. began in 1979 when a group of US Air For e pediatrician, along with other health professionals brought 32 children with special needs together for a weekend camp. These campers were not accepted to other camps, even those for children with special needs, due to the severity of the medical conditionns and disabilities. CAMP incorporated in 1980 and held camps at rented facilities during its first 10 years. In 1989, CAMP purchased an old church camp facility, adapted to the kids needs, and is serving over 1000 kids with special needs every year. Brandon Briery is the Chief Program Officer and Executive Camp Director since 2007. He has been actively involved with camps for indivduals with special needs since 1992.
